Thanks for the thoughtful response Max, and I appreciated your separate write-up on this subject. I do want to highlight though that in his write-up, Kyle listed the improved regulatory environment for updated mRNA vaccines as a reason why Alvea decides not to proceed with your first vaccine candidate. That's really what I was addressing with my comment. As to the second point about lack of efficacy for plasmid vaccines, I think there were different opinions on this within Alvea. One high ranking person I spoke to gave me the opinion that poor performance of a competitor COVID plasmid vaccine was due to competitor incompetence rather than an issue with plasmid vaccines themselves. That sort of comment is why I mentioned my concern that there may of been a degree of contempt among some in Alvea for big pharma.
